ip load-sharing address

To configure the load-sharing algorithm used by the unicast Forwarding Information Base (FIB), use the
ip load-sharing address command. To restore the default, use the no form of this command.

Examples
This example shows how to set the load-sharing algorithm to use the source and destination address:
switch# configure terminal
switch(config)# ip load-sharing address source-destination
switch(config)#

ip load-sharing address {destination port destination | source-destination [port
source-destination]} [universal-id seed]
no ip load-sharing address {destination port destination | source-destination [port
source-destination]} [universal-id seed]
Modification
This command was introduced.
Sets the load-sharing algorithm based on the destination address and
port.
Sets the load-sharing algorithm based on the source and destination
address.
(Optional) Sets the load-sharing algorithm based on the source and
destination address and port address.
(Optional) Sets the random seed for the load sharing hash algorithm.
The range is from 1 to 4294967295.
